Output 792dcb3ca80d9545f65ee51055871a4a31542fe500a156409316b6f726b714c1:18

value
2011886000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abfa05bfd1f6a888d03f89879d788a420c44168a OP_EQUAL
address
MPaVJ6eNqaJbgyT3uvFCzJrZm1Q6vRB5pf
transaction
792dcb3ca80d9545f65ee51055871a4a31542fe500a156409316b6f726b714c1
spent
true